Darko takes her hand and they step on to the dance floor. As they sway to the beat, Katherine moves closer to him, putting her hands around the back of his neck. His breath catches when her cold hands graze his skin.

"I'm never giving up," he says quietly. "You'll have to kill me, because the moment you let your guard down, I'm going to-"

"I didn't kill your brother, Darko." She looks him flat in the eyes. "But I am the reason he's dead."

Katherine pulls back and begins to walk away, but before she can take more than two steps, Darko grabs her waist, spinning her back into his arms. "The hell? You don't say a thing like that then just leave."

"What do you want from me?"

"You can start by telling me what happened."

"I just- I'm done. I'm done playing this ugly-"

"Tell me what happened to my brother. Please."

Katherine looks into his eyes. "Alright. Remember in the beginning of the year, our first field trip?" Katherine says.

"That was only the juniors."

"Right."

"Then how was Josh-"

"I'm getting there. We had an assignment: hike up the mountain, find a cave, and take a picture of what we found inside."

Katherine stared into the darkness of the cave, listening closely and only hearing the steady patter of rain and heavy breathing echoing back at her. She wiped the rain out of her eyes, then reached into the waist of her skirt and pulled out a camera. The flash lit up the rock walls, revealing a shadowed man sitting in the middle of the crook, staring right at her.

"There was ..." The man who plagues her sleep; the reason she looks over her shoulder and wakes up in cold sweats. "A vampire in the cave. He attacked me."

Staggering back, Katherine screamed when she hit something cold, solid. Her scream was cut off by a bony hand wrapping around her mouth. Another hand yanked the camera out of her hand, throwing it against the wall of the cave in a flash of sparks. She saw a flash of his face before he grabbed the side of her jaw, forcing her head back. Katherine twisted and pushed, but his grip only tightened.

There's a pinch on her neck, which morphs into a burn, like she's being torn open. Katherine tries to scream again but chokes on his hand instead. Red creeps into her vision, fire burns in her throat, his fingers dig into her skin...

"I lost consciousness." Katherine's voice cracks. I don't know what happened while I was out. I don't know what he did to me. Sometimes I stay up all night, wondering what else he took. She swallows the lump in her throat. "And then he wakes me up and threatens me."

As soon as she sat up, a rough hand covered her mouth. "Scream and I'll snap your neck," he hissed. He removed his hand.

Immediately, Katherine tried to stand, but her legs wobbled and gave out, and she fell, back flat, against the dirt. A dull pricking sensation began to work its way over her body, covering every inch of her, like a thousand invisible hands pinching her skin.

"Bastard," Katherine rasped. She struggled to get the word out. Her tongue felt like sandpaper.

The vampire knelt down so they're eye to eye. His face is shadowed so only the brightest colors of his face can be seen: the whites of his eyes, his fangs. "This is the part where I kill you." His eyes trailed down to the Mabry crest on her shirt. "But I can't have a group of students and teachers searching for the missing girl and stumbling upon me. I'm not hungry enough."
